Feeling like you've thought isn't thinking
by Miguel Lucas
You asked it to contradict you. To find the holes. To play devil’s advocate. And it did: three well-formed objections, with nuance. You rebutted them one by one. You left the conversation more convinced of your idea than when you walked in. That feeling of having survived scrutiny isn’t the outcome of the exercise. It’s the problem.
Research from Anthropic documents that leading language models exhibit a systematic behavior called sycophancy1. When a user pushes back on an objection, the model recalibrates: it doesn’t pick the most devastating critique, but the most easily rebuttable one. The system is trained to avoid prolonged confrontation. That’s not a flaw — it’s a consequence of its design, where agreeing with the user’s beliefs is one of the strongest predictors of what the algorithm classifies as a successful response.
Cognitive psychology explains why it works so well. Rozenblit and Keil described the Illusion of Explanatory Depth back in 2002: we believe we understand complex systems far better than we actually do2. A recent study confirmed that participants who received explanations from ChatGPT massively inflated their subjective certainty; when tested objectively, their accuracy was lower than that of people who used traditional materials3. Completing the ritual — consulting, questioning, rebutting — produces confidence in the conclusion regardless of the quality of the process.
If a colleague said “I see three weak points” and then folded at the first counterargument on each one, we’d call them a pushover. We ask the same of AI and call the result “having subjected the idea to scrutiny.” The behavior is identical; the standard we apply to it isn’t. The research confirms it: an AI’s sycophancy increases its perceived objectivity and the user’s willingness to accept its conclusions4. The algorithm’s submissiveness reads as mechanical neutrality.
But the deeper trap is the immunity it confers. Someone who didn’t research a topic knows they didn’t. Someone who used AI retains the memory of the process. When someone contradicts them afterward, they already have an answer: “I did look into it.” The illusion comes equipped with its own defense.
For decades we learned that thinking well meant seeking the other side, asking to be contradicted. Now we do exactly that — with AI — and feel the ritual has been completed. The question is no longer whether the tool is useful. It’s whether the signal we used to tell critical thinking apart from its simulation is still reliable. Because when rigor and its imitation are indistinguishable from the inside, what’s at stake isn’t a tool. It’s our very ability to know whether we’ve thought.
